In My Philosophy of Industry, Henry Ford presents his vision of modern industry through a series of authorized interviews conducted by Fay Leone Faurote. This text offers insight into the fundamental principles that guided Ford in the creation and development of the Ford Motor Company. Ford details the importance of mass production and the assembly line, innovations he introduced to improve efficiency and standardization in the manufacturing process. He emphasizes how these methods reduced costs and made products accessible to the masses, embodying his industrial philosophy centered on innovation and progress. The book also addresses labor-management relations, highlighting the necessity of a harmonious balance to ensure the company's success. Ford underscores the importance of fair working conditions and equitable wages, elements he considers essential for stability and productivity. Exploring themes such as business management, industrial history, and the role of capitalism, Ford shares his economic ideas and vision of success. He presents Fordism not only as a production method but also as a philosophy aimed at improving society through industrial efficiency.
